**Shortlisted as a finalist in the Business Book Awards 2023** From angels to unicorns, the startup world has its own unique, and occasionally impenetrable language. If you’re learning about entrepreneurship, thinking of starting or joining a startup or dipping your toes in the world of investing – the sheer number of acronyms, buzzwords and technical phrases used can leave people confused, bemused, or worse yet, embarrassed at the things they think they should know.  That’s where The Startup Lexicon comes in. With contributions from academics, founders, investors and people from the tech ecosystem, this book deciphers the hidden language of the startup world. With simple definitions of the most frequently used words, alongside stories that give more context and colour, the Startup Lexicon is an incredible primer for anyone interested in one of the biggest and fastest growing sectors in the business world.   Whether you're in a boardroom or a classroom, or if you're just brushing up before an all-important investment or partnership meeting, the Startup Lexicon will act as your primer and reminder on everything from web3 to burn rate.

Author Information

Ken Valledy is a Partner/co-founder at Progressive Acceleration, where he helps global brands (inc.P&G, Mercedes, GSK) to successfully partner with best in class startups. Ken provides mentorship support across a range of Startup Accelerator programmes, including; Techstars, Startup Boot Camp, Digital Catapult, Mass Challenge and LMarks. He is a regular panelist / speaker at startup related conferences and hosts the popular ‘The Catalysts’ podcast, which focuses on the key benefits of corporates and start-ups working together Before venturing into the world of startups, Ken had over 15 years FMCG/CPG Brand Marketing experience and was a former Brand Director / Consumer Connections Director (Western Europe) at ABInBev. He is a Fellow of the Chartered Institute of Marketing. Eamonn Carey is a general partner at Tera Ventures and an investor in 90+ companies across Europe, Africa, Asia and the United States. He started his first company in 2005 and has gone through the ups, downs, highs and lows of the founder journey on three occasions – at least two of which he’ll happily talk about. He’s a regular speaker at major global conferences such as SXSW, Web Summit, Mobile World Congress, Slush and many others, and a contributor to Wired, Techcrunch, the BBC and other media outlets on topics such as technology, entrepreneurship and more.
